Available at Anoras Cash N Carry in Los Angeles.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eAuthentic Nihari Masala for Slow-Cooked Mughlai Broth\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cul\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eDeep, aromatic nihari masala blend with warming spice complexity for all-night slow cooking\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e60g pack — sufficient for one large nihari preparation serving 6-8\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eShan’s authentic formula captures the luxurious, silky nihari broth character\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003eShan — Pakistan’s most trusted spice brand for a dish that defines Pakistani cuisine\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\u003ch3\u003eHow to Use\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003eCook beef shanks or bone-in mutton with Shan Nihari Masala in a heavy-bottomed pot overnight on very low heat (or 4-6 hours on slightly higher heat). Add wheat flour (atta) for thickening the characteristic nihari broth. Garnish with fried onions, fresh ginger julienne, lemon, coriander, and green chilies. Serve with naan, kulcha, or sheermal for the traditional nihari experience.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003ch3\u003eFrequently Asked Questions\u003c\/h3\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eWhat is nihari and where does it come from?\u003c\/strong\u003e Nihari is a slow-cooked meat stew originating from the Mughal royal kitchens of Old Delhi and Lucknow, and later becoming an icon of Karachi and Lahore’s food culture. “Nihari” derives from the Arabic “nahar” (morning) — it was traditionally eaten in the early morning after overnight cooking.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eWhat cut of meat is best for nihari?\u003c\/strong\u003e Beef shanks (nali nihari with marrow bones) are the most prized cut for nihari — the long cooking extracts rich collagen and marrow from the bones, creating the characteristic silky, thick broth. Bone-in mutton also works beautifully.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eCan I make nihari in an Instant Pot?\u003c\/strong\u003e Yes — pressure cook on high for 60-90 minutes for an excellent nihari in a fraction of the time. Finish by thickening with flour and simmering uncovered for 10 minutes to develop the signature broth texture.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eAllergen note:\u003c\/strong\u003e Contains wheat (flour used in thickening).
